一種穩(wěn)健的離散頻譜校正方法
A Robust Discrete Spectrum Correcting Method
-
摘要: 該文提出了一種適用于連續(xù)波雷達測速的、穩(wěn)健的離散頻譜校正方法,即三角形法。該方法具有原理簡單、計算量小、易于實現(xiàn)、校正精度高等優(yōu)點。該文介紹了三角形法頻譜校正的原理,分析了三角形法校正效果隨信噪比以及參與校正的譜線根數(shù)變化情況,并給出了仿真結果。最后將三角形法和能量重心法進行了對比,得出了三角形法受信噪比變化影響較小的結論。Abstract: A robust correcting method for discrete spectrum in CW radar velocity measuring is proposed in this paper, t is named the method of triangle. This method, with low compution and high accuracy, is theoretically simple and easily carried out. The paper introduces the principle of this method, analyzes its correcting effects changed with noise and spectrum line numbers used, the simulation result is also given. Finally, the method of triangle is compared with energy centrobaric correction method, with the conclusion that noise has less effects on the method of triangle.
